"Agriculteurs" refers to farmers in France, a sector currently facing significant challenges and requiring government attention. They are newsworthy due to rising energy costs, particularly fuel, prompting the government to announce targeted aid of 70 million euros for sectors including agriculture. The CFDT labor union also advocates for targeted assistance to farmers facing high energy prices. Furthermore, unseasonable weather patterns, specifically late frosts following unusually warm temperatures, are causing widespread anxiety among fruit and wine growers, who are scrambling for solutions like candles to protect their crops. Finally, disputes over water resources, exemplified by the controversial Sainte-Soline mega-basin project, continue to generate tension between farmers and opponents, impacting water availability and local relations. These interconnected issues highlight the vulnerability and importance of the agricultural sector in France.
